NCMS is excited to host the Aviation Logistics Center (ALC) Modernization and Sustainment Accelerator from June 16 to18, 2026 as part of the organization’s first collaboration with the US Coast Guard. As the sole depot-level maintenance complex for Coast Guard aviation, ALC provides teardown, inspection, repair, engineering, procurement, supply support and logistics information systems to all Coast Guard aviation assets. The Coast Guard is being resourced at unprecedented levels and has been challenged to rapidly modernize aviation systems and processes for sustaining readiness. This Modernization and Sustainment Accelerator will work toward achieving those goals.
This flagship event will feature a one-of-a-kind event schedule that will enable multiple opportunities to put industry in direct communication with base personnel. On the first day, exhibitors will tour the base to learn about ALC’s mission and operations. They will then meet with subject matter experts (SMEs) for their particular technology focus areas, where SME panelists will discuss ALC capabilities, problem sets, and immediate needs, and take questions. The remainder of the event will be held on base, ensuring the maximum number of base personnel are able to attend.
